要用到两个函数,一个是length(column),一个是concat('str',column)
length()长度函数的作用是计算column中各个字符长度;
concat()的作用是连接两个字符串(此处记得把连接后的字符串赋值回去);
例:
UPDATE students SET NAME=CONCAT(NAME,'Y') WHERE LENGTH(NAME)='4';
name=concat(name,'Y')的意思就是在符合后面where条件的name的值后面添加字符‘Y’并返回给该name;
length(name)='4'的意思就是:找到name(varchar类型)字段中长度为4的字符串;
length()长度函数的作用是计算column中各个字符长度;
concat()的作用是连接两个字符串(此处记得把连接后的字符串赋值回去);
例:
UPDATE students SET NAME=CONCAT(NAME,'Y') WHERE LENGTH(NAME)='4';
name=concat(name,'Y')的意思就是在符合后面where条件的name的值后面添加字符‘Y’并返回给该name;
length(name)='4'的意思就是:找到name(varchar类型)字段中长度为4的字符串;